We are sorry you are having difficulties with our broadcast. Viewing live broadcast is typically all about the bandwidth (speed) your local internet provider is providing for you. The Real Player software allows you to compensate for this by allowing you to adjust the speed at which Real Player is attempting to play the video.

Below are sample screen shots of how to adjust the Real Player settings on your system. We have made some recommendations for different type of internet providers.

Each time you change a setting on Real Player, you must close Real Player and start it again!
 Start Real Player (Click Here) 
1. Click on tools option on Real Player and go to Preferences

2. Click on the Connections option in the left window

Typical High Speed Cable Connection
3. Be sure the normal bandwith option is greater than 150 Kbps. This is the speed that we broadcast at. Then set the maximum to larger than the normal.
